Transaction cc81c23fd2565fbd018fac016a80d1e2a67546e821b0ba4ab89081639a961834
1 Input
1 Output
-
cc81c23fd2565fbd018fac016a80d1e2a67546e821b0ba4ab89081639a961834:0
- value
- 310003
- script pubkey
- OP_0 OP_PUSHBYTES_20 bf452495f95b47c344d83ef47a23f51789e929b0
- address
- bc1qhazjf90etdrux3xc8m685gl4z7y7j2dspu0gym